Basic Mechanics and How to Play
At its core, Book of the Fallen employs a classic slot setup that’s simple for everyone to learn, whether you’re new or experienced. It’s built on a familiar 5×3 reel grid, but the true magic lies in its unique features and the crucial Book symbol. This icon has two functions. It functions as a Wild, substituting for other symbols to create wins, and as a Scatter, acting as your key to the lucrative Free Spins round. The aim is simple: land matching symbols from left to right, with the higher-paying theme icons offering the best rewards.

The Core of the Journey: Key Features & Bonuses
You discover the true nature of Book of the Fallen in its bonus features, which are woven neatly into the theme. Your key objective is to unlock the Free Spins round by getting three or more Book Scatters. When you do, the game doesn’t just give you some random spins. It initiates a ritual. Before the round begins, the game chooses at random one special symbol to become an expanding symbol. If that symbol lands during your free spins, it expands to cover the whole reel. This can turn a small win into a massive, screen-filling payout.
This expanding mechanic feels particularly rewarding. One good expansion can shift everything. What’s more, you can commonly retrigger the Free Spins round by getting more Book Scatters during the bonus itself, which lengthens your adventure and your chances to win. Some versions of the game include an optional ante-bet feature too. This allows you to boost your stake a little for a higher probability at activating the Free Spins. It’s a tactical choice for players who like to tweak their odds.

Common Questions
Tell me about the key bonus element in Book of the Fallen?
The key bonus involves the Free Spins round. You activate it by hitting three or more Book Scatter symbols. Before the round starts, the game arbitrarily selects one symbol to become a special expanding symbol. If that symbol shows up during the free spins, it expands to cover the whole reel, which can produce some very big wins. You can also trigger again the round for more spins.

Can you describe the role of the Book symbol?
The Book symbol is the most important icon in the game. It has two roles. It functions as a Scatter to start the Free Spins bonus, and it acts as a Wild symbol, substituting for all the regular symbols to help create winning combinations in both the base game and the bonus round.
